Abstract

The aircraft landing rollout scenario is one of the critical scenes in the overall flight mission process,involving disciplines such as mechanics,fluid dynamics and aerodynamics.Using traditional system modeling approaches for this scenario is complex and cumbersome.Utilizing the Modelica unified modeling language,this study focuses on constructing component-level and system-level models for a specific aircraft's landing gear and its landing rollout scenario.Key parameters at the component-level and the braking performance of the aircraft system during the landing rollout are simulated and analyzed.A general virtual experimentation based on this model can verify the correctness and rationality of the design parameters.
